Call for Tenders: Local consultancy services on Human Rights and the Environment in South-East Europe

The Council of Europe is currently implementing a Project on “Human Rights and Sustainable Environment in South-East Europe” which aims to set up the ground for better protection of the environment and human rights in South-East Europe, namely in Albania, Bosnia and Herzegovina, Kosovo*, Montenegro, North Macedonia, and Serbia. In this context, the Project has launched a call for tenders and is looking for local (regional) consultants with expertise in the following areas:

•  Research and analysis of law and practice on human rights and the environment in South-East Europe and delivering presentations in the area of the scope of the tender call;
•   Capacity-building on issues related to human rights and the environment;
•  Dissemination of knowledge and awareness-raising related to the interdependence of human rights and environmental protection.

Welcome to the Council of Europe Office in Pristina

The Council of Europe Office in Pristina began its cooperation activities in the areas of human rights, rule of law and democracy in 1999. Since then  the Office has continuously facilitated the delivery of significant programmes of support towards the realisation of Council of Europe standards in practice for all people, assisting key institutions in the process of their democratic reforms.

Our cooperation has so far focused on building the capacities of judges and prosecutors on European Human Rights standards, supporting effective civil society engagement, promoting cultural diversity, providing expert support to legislative development, reinforcing independent institutions such as the Ombudsperson Institution, strengthening the role of the media and working to counteract economic crime and corruption, and elections monitoring. We have also provided the support of our expert monitoring and other mechanisms in line with relevant agreements.

The Council of Europe functions in full compliance with the United Nations Security Council Resolution 1244 and in this context the UN Mission in Kosovo (UNMIK), OSCE Mission, the European Union Office in Kosovo and European Union Rule of Law Mission in Kosovo are among our key strategic partners. Driven by a commitment to addressing local needs, ensuring value-added contributions and reinforcing partnerships, the Council of Europe Office in Pristina actively coordinates efforts with all relevant local and international actors in the field.
